LINE JUDGE [3 records]

Record 1 2011-08-29

English

Subject field(s)
  • Racquet Sports
DEF

A tennis official who judges whether a shot is good or not.

CONT

The linesman's specific duty is to call faults and decide points relating soley to his own line and in any instance where he may be unsighted the umpire should fulfil his duty.

CONT

Carsten Arriens, a qualifier from Germany, became only the second player in the Open Era to be disqualified from a Grand Slam tournament when he was ejected after hitting a linesman with his racket ... Arriens lost the second set, then threw his racket again. It hit a line judge in the ankle.

OBS

If a shot is long or wide, the linesperson will call "fault". A full squad of linesmen for a match is ten.

OBS

The politically correct terms (because they are gender-neutral) are "linesperson" and "line judge". Use "linesman" only when referring to a male person and "lineswoman", to a female person.
